Honey Pepper Chicken Mac and Cheese

Ingredients:

  • 1 pound of bo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• 1 cup of honey
  • 2 tablespoons of soy sauce
  • 1 tablespoon of crushed red pepper flakes (adjust to taste)
  • 1 tablespoon of olive oil
  • 8 ounces of elbow macaroni
  • 4 cups of shredded sharp cheddar cheese
  • 1 cup of milk
  • 1/2 cup of heavy cream
  • 1/4 cup of unsalted butter
  • 1/4 cup of all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on of gar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on of onion powder
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 1/2 cup of breadcrumbs (optional, for topping)
  • F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)

Preparing the Chicken

1. Start by cutting the chicken breasts into bite-sized pieces. This will help them cook evenly and make it easier to mix into the mac and cheese later. 2. In a medium bowl, combine the honey, soy sauce, and crushed red pepper flakes. This mixture will serve as a sweet and spicy marinade for the chicken. 3. Add the chicken pieces to the marinade, ensuring they are well-coated. Cover the bowl with plastic wrap and let it marinate in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es. If you have more time, letting it sit for a few hours or even overnight will enhance the flavor. 4. After marinating, he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Once the oil is hot, add the marinated chicken pieces to the skillet. 5. Cook the chicken for about 6-8 minutes, stirring occasionally, until it is cooked through and has a nice golden color. Use a meat thermometer to ensure the internal temperature reaches 165°F (75°C). Once done, remove the chicken from the skillet and set it aside.

Preparing the Pasta

6. While the chicken is cooking, b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Add the elbow macaroni and cook according to the package instructions until al dente. This usually takes about 7-8 minutes. 7. Once the pasta is cooked, drain it in a colander and set it aside. Make sure to reserve about 1 cup of the pasta water, as we’ll use it later to adjust the cheese sauce consistency.

Making the Cheese Sauce

8. In the same skillet used for the chicken, melt the butter over medium heat. Once melted, sprinkle in the flour and whisk continuously for about 2 minutes to create a roux. This will help thicken the cheese sauce. 9. Gradually pour in the milk and heavy cream while whisking to avoid lumps. Continue to whisk until the mixture is smooth and starts to thicken, which should take about 3-4 minutes. 10. Once the sauce has thickened, reduce the heat to low and add the shredded cheddar cheese,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and pepper. Stir until the cheese is completely melted and the sauce is creamy. If the sauce is too thick, add a little reserved pasta water until you reach your desired consistency.

Combining Everything

11. Add the cooked elbow macaroni to the cheese sauce, stirring gently to combine. Make sure every piece of pasta is coated in that delicious cheese sauce. 12. Next, fold in the cooked honey pepper chicken, ensuring it’s evenly distributed throughout the mac and cheese. 13. If you like a little extra crunch, you can transfer the mac and cheese mixture to a greased baking dish. Sprinkle breadcrumbs on top for a crispy finish.

Baking (Optional)

14.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). If you opted for the breadcrumb topping, place the baking dish in the oven and bake for about 20-25 minutes, or until the top is golden brown and bubbly. 15. If you prefer to skip the baking step, you can serve the mac and cheese directly from the stovetop. Just make sure to keep it warm until serving.

Serving

16. Once the mac and cheese is ready, remove it from the oven (if baked) and let it cool for a few minutes. This will help the cheese sauce set a bit. 17. Serve the honey pepper chicken mac and cheese in bowls, garnishing with freshly chopped parsley for a pop of color and freshness. 18. Enjoy Honey Pepper Chicken Mac and Cheese

Honey Pepper Chicken Mac and Cheese: A Delicious Twist on a Classic Comfort Food


  • Author: Dottie
  • Total Time: 60 minutes
  • Yield: 4–6 servings 1x
Print Recipe
Pin Recipe

Description

Enjoy a delicious blend of sweet and spicy with Honey Pepper Chicken Mac and Cheese. This comforting dish features marinated chicken pieces mixed with creamy elbow macaroni and sharp cheddar cheese, making it a perfect meal for any occasion.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 pound of bo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• 1 cup of honey
  • 2 tablespoons of soy sauce
  • 1 tablespoon of crushed red pepper flakes
  • 1 tablespoon of olive oil
  • 8 ounces of elbow macaroni
  • 4 cups of shredded sharp cheddar cheese
  • 1 cup of milk
  • 1/2 cup of heavy cream
  • 1/4 cup of unsalted butter
  • 1/4 cup of all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on of gar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on of onion powder
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 1/2 cup of breadcrumbs (optional, for topping)
  • F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)

Instructions

  1. Cut the chicken breasts into bite-sized pieces for even cooking.
  2. In a medium bowl, mix honey, soy sauce, and crushed red pepper flakes. Add chicken pieces, coat well, cover, and marinate in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es.
  3.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add marinated chicken and cook for 6-8 minutes until golden and cooked through (internal temperature should reach 165°F/75°C). Remove from skillet and set aside.
  4. In a large pot, bring salted water to a boil. Cook elbow macaroni according to package instructions until al dente (about 7-8 minutes). Drain and reserve 1 cup of pasta water.
  5. In the same skillet, melt butter over medium heat. Whisk in flour for about 2 minutes to create a roux.
  6. Gradually add milk and heavy cream while whisking to avoid lumps. Cook until the mixture thickens (about 3-4 minutes).
  7. Reduce heat to low, add shredded cheddar cheese,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and pepper. Stir until cheese is melted and sauce is creamy. Adjust consistency with reserved pasta water if needed.
  8. Add cooked macaroni to the cheese sauce, stirring gently to combine. Fold in the cooked honey pepper chicken.
  9. (Optional) Transfer to a greased baking dish, sprinkle breadcrumbs on top, and bake at 350°F (175°C) for 20-25 minutes until golden brown.
  10. Serve warm, garnished with freshly chopped parsley.

Notes

  • Adjust the amount of crushed red pepper flakes based on your spice preference.
  • For a creamier texture, feel free to add more heavy cream or cheese.
  • This dish can be served directly from the stovetop or baked for a crispy topping.
  • Prep Time: 30 minutes
  • Cook Time: 30 minutes
